> if often happens that releases fail due to small javadoc errors, which get 
> obvious when the "javadoc:javadoc" goal is executed on the command line. but 
> this does not fail our CI builds, that's why it often goes unnoticed for 
> quite some time (also in PRs).
> we should add that goal to our default build goals in jenkins.
